Chioma Okoye has a diverse work experience spanning multiple roles and companies. Chioma began their career at Goldman Sachs as an Analyst in Money Markets Investor Marketing & Origination, where they handled investor marketing and commercial paper origination. Chioma later advanced to the position of Executive Director, overseeing emerging markets e-commerce and cross-product sales.
In 2015, Chioma joined Tradeweb, where they held various roles, including Consultant and Director, focusing on emerging markets and product management. Chioma eventually became Managing Director, responsible for corporate development and European institutional credit.
Between 2012 and 2015, Chioma took a sabbatical for personal reasons.
Overall, Chioma Okoye has demonstrated expertise in emerging markets, product management, and institutional credit, with experience at both Goldman Sachs and Tradeweb.
Chioma Okoye's education history includes a Bachelor of Science (BSc) degree in Economics from The London School of Economics and Political Science (LSE), which they obtained from 1998 to 2001. Prior to that, they attended St. Leonards Mayfield School in East Sussex from 1996 to 1998. Chioma completed their secondary education at Queen's College in Lagos, Nigeria from 1991 to 1996. In addition to their formal education, they obtained a PRINCE2 Practitioner certification from BCS, The Chartered Institute for IT in August 2014.
